onsemi introduced that China-based EV maker NIO selected the newest VE-Trac Direct SiC energy modules from onsemi for its next-generation electrical autos (EVs). The silicon carbide (SiC)-based energy modules allow longer vary, increased effectivity and sooner acceleration for EVs.
The collaboration of the 2 firms is expediting the commercialization of SiC applied sciences to carry EVs geared up with superior semiconductor materials to the market.
On the coronary heart of an EV, the principle traction inverter converts battery vitality into giant quantities of torque and acceleration. The VE-Trac Direct SiC is an built-in single-side direct cooling (SSDC) energy module in a six-pack configuration with a low activate resistance of 1.7 mΩ.
This platform implements the second technology SiC MOSFET know-how from onsemi to attain new ranges of efficiency, effectivity, and high quality whereas sharing a suitable package deal footprint with its IGBT predecessor. An built-in pin fin baseplate allows direct liquid cooling and simple meeting which permits most energy output and extra environment friendly thermal dissipation.

The VE-Trac choices, together with beforehand launched VE-Trac Twin and VE-Trac Direct platforms, can be found in silicon-based IGBT and in SiC with varied voltages, and for traction inverter energy starting from 100 to 250 kW. With its standardized mechanical footprints and expanded energy rankings, the VE-Trac product household is designed to scale EV energy outputs, accelerating the adoption of hybrid and battery EVs (BEV).
